Lines Matching refs:cmd

51 	struct iwl_rss_config_cmd cmd = {  in iwl_send_rss_cfg_cmd()  local
65 for (i = 0; i < ARRAY_SIZE(cmd.indirection_table); i++) in iwl_send_rss_cfg_cmd()
66 cmd.indirection_table[i] = in iwl_send_rss_cfg_cmd()
68 netdev_rss_key_fill(cmd.secret_key, sizeof(cmd.secret_key)); in iwl_send_rss_cfg_cmd()
70 return iwl_mvm_send_cmd_pdu(mvm, RSS_CONFIG_CMD, 0, sizeof(cmd), &cmd); in iwl_send_rss_cfg_cmd()
260 WARN_ON(pkt->hdr.cmd != INIT_COMPLETE_NOTIF); in iwl_wait_init_complete()
270 if (pkt->hdr.cmd != CALIB_RES_NOTIF_PHY_DB) { in iwl_wait_phy_db_entry()
271 WARN_ON(pkt->hdr.cmd != INIT_COMPLETE_NOTIF); in iwl_wait_phy_db_entry()
484 struct iwl_host_cmd cmd = { in iwl_mvm_sgom_init() local
498 cmd_ver = iwl_fw_lookup_cmd_ver(mvm->fw, cmd.id, in iwl_mvm_sgom_init()
507 ret = iwl_mvm_send_cmd(mvm, &cmd); in iwl_mvm_sgom_init()
804 struct iwl_ltr_config_cmd cmd = { in iwl_mvm_config_ltr() local
812 sizeof(cmd), &cmd); in iwl_mvm_config_ltr()
819 struct iwl_dev_tx_power_cmd cmd = { in iwl_mvm_sar_select_profile() local
829 len = sizeof(cmd.v7); in iwl_mvm_sar_select_profile()
831 per_chain = cmd.v7.per_chain[0][0]; in iwl_mvm_sar_select_profile()
832 cmd.v7.flags = cpu_to_le32(mvm->fwrt.reduced_power_flags); in iwl_mvm_sar_select_profile()
834 len = sizeof(cmd.v6); in iwl_mvm_sar_select_profile()
836 per_chain = cmd.v6.per_chain[0][0]; in iwl_mvm_sar_select_profile()
839 len = sizeof(cmd.v5); in iwl_mvm_sar_select_profile()
841 per_chain = cmd.v5.per_chain[0][0]; in iwl_mvm_sar_select_profile()
844 len = sizeof(cmd.v4); in iwl_mvm_sar_select_profile()
846 per_chain = cmd.v4.per_chain[0][0]; in iwl_mvm_sar_select_profile()
848 len = sizeof(cmd.v3); in iwl_mvm_sar_select_profile()
850 per_chain = cmd.v3.per_chain[0][0]; in iwl_mvm_sar_select_profile()
854 len += sizeof(cmd.common); in iwl_mvm_sar_select_profile()
867 return iwl_mvm_send_cmd_pdu(mvm, cmd_id, 0, len, &cmd); in iwl_mvm_sar_select_profile()
876 struct iwl_host_cmd cmd = { in iwl_mvm_get_sar_geo_profile() local
881 u8 cmd_ver = iwl_fw_lookup_cmd_ver(mvm->fw, cmd.id, in iwl_mvm_get_sar_geo_profile()
903 cmd.len[0] = len; in iwl_mvm_get_sar_geo_profile()
905 ret = iwl_mvm_send_cmd(mvm, &cmd); in iwl_mvm_get_sar_geo_profile()
911 resp = (void *)cmd.resp_pkt->data; in iwl_mvm_get_sar_geo_profile()
917 iwl_free_resp(&cmd); in iwl_mvm_get_sar_geo_profile()
924 union iwl_geo_tx_power_profiles_cmd cmd; in iwl_mvm_sar_geo_init() local
943 cmd.v1.ops = cpu_to_le32(IWL_PER_CHAIN_OFFSET_SET_TABLES); in iwl_mvm_sar_geo_init()
946 len = sizeof(cmd.v5); in iwl_mvm_sar_geo_init()
947 n_bands = ARRAY_SIZE(cmd.v5.table[0]); in iwl_mvm_sar_geo_init()
950 len = sizeof(cmd.v4); in iwl_mvm_sar_geo_init()
951 n_bands = ARRAY_SIZE(cmd.v4.table[0]); in iwl_mvm_sar_geo_init()
954 len = sizeof(cmd.v3); in iwl_mvm_sar_geo_init()
955 n_bands = ARRAY_SIZE(cmd.v3.table[0]); in iwl_mvm_sar_geo_init()
959 len = sizeof(cmd.v2); in iwl_mvm_sar_geo_init()
960 n_bands = ARRAY_SIZE(cmd.v2.table[0]); in iwl_mvm_sar_geo_init()
963 len = sizeof(cmd.v1); in iwl_mvm_sar_geo_init()
964 n_bands = ARRAY_SIZE(cmd.v1.table[0]); in iwl_mvm_sar_geo_init()
977 ret = iwl_sar_geo_init(&mvm->fwrt, &cmd.v1.table[0][0], in iwl_mvm_sar_geo_init()
999 cmd.v5.table_revision = cpu_to_le32(sk); in iwl_mvm_sar_geo_init()
1001 cmd.v4.table_revision = cpu_to_le32(sk); in iwl_mvm_sar_geo_init()
1003 cmd.v3.table_revision = cpu_to_le32(sk); in iwl_mvm_sar_geo_init()
1006 cmd.v2.table_revision = cpu_to_le32(sk); in iwl_mvm_sar_geo_init()
1008 return iwl_mvm_send_cmd_pdu(mvm, cmd_id, 0, len, &cmd); in iwl_mvm_sar_geo_init()
1013 union iwl_ppag_table_cmd cmd; in iwl_mvm_ppag_send_cmd() local
1016 ret = iwl_read_ppag_table(&mvm->fwrt, &cmd, &cmd_size); in iwl_mvm_ppag_send_cmd()
1024 0, cmd_size, &cmd); in iwl_mvm_ppag_send_cmd()
1119 union iwl_tas_config_cmd cmd = {}; in iwl_mvm_tas_init() local
1122 BUILD_BUG_ON(ARRAY_SIZE(cmd.v3.block_list_array) < in iwl_mvm_tas_init()
1133 ret = iwl_acpi_get_tas(&mvm->fwrt, &cmd, fw_ver); in iwl_mvm_tas_init()
1148 if ((!iwl_mvm_add_to_tas_block_list(cmd.v4.block_list_array, in iwl_mvm_tas_init()
1149 &cmd.v4.block_list_size, in iwl_mvm_tas_init()
1151 (!iwl_mvm_add_to_tas_block_list(cmd.v4.block_list_array, in iwl_mvm_tas_init()
1152 &cmd.v4.block_list_size, in iwl_mvm_tas_init()
1169 ret = iwl_mvm_send_cmd_pdu(mvm, cmd_id, 0, cmd_size, &cmd); in iwl_mvm_tas_init()
1202 struct iwl_lari_config_change_cmd_v6 cmd = {}; in iwl_mvm_lari_cfg() local
1204 cmd.config_bitmap = iwl_acpi_get_lari_config_bitmap(&mvm->fwrt); in iwl_mvm_lari_cfg()
1209 cmd.oem_11ax_allow_bitmap = cpu_to_le32(value); in iwl_mvm_lari_cfg()
1215 cmd.oem_unii4_allow_bitmap = cpu_to_le32(value); in iwl_mvm_lari_cfg()
1221 cmd.chan_state_active_bitmap = cpu_to_le32(value); in iwl_mvm_lari_cfg()
1227 cmd.oem_uhb_allow_bitmap = cpu_to_le32(value); in iwl_mvm_lari_cfg()
1233 cmd.force_disable_channels_bitmap = cpu_to_le32(value); in iwl_mvm_lari_cfg()
1235 if (cmd.config_bitmap || in iwl_mvm_lari_cfg()
1236 cmd.oem_uhb_allow_bitmap || in iwl_mvm_lari_cfg()
1237 cmd.oem_11ax_allow_bitmap || in iwl_mvm_lari_cfg()
1238 cmd.oem_unii4_allow_bitmap || in iwl_mvm_lari_cfg()
1239 cmd.chan_state_active_bitmap || in iwl_mvm_lari_cfg()
1240 cmd.force_disable_channels_bitmap) { in iwl_mvm_lari_cfg()
1269 le32_to_cpu(cmd.config_bitmap), in iwl_mvm_lari_cfg()
1270 le32_to_cpu(cmd.oem_11ax_allow_bitmap)); in iwl_mvm_lari_cfg()
1273 le32_to_cpu(cmd.oem_unii4_allow_bitmap), in iwl_mvm_lari_cfg()
1274 le32_to_cpu(cmd.chan_state_active_bitmap), in iwl_mvm_lari_cfg()
1278 le32_to_cpu(cmd.oem_uhb_allow_bitmap), in iwl_mvm_lari_cfg()
1279 le32_to_cpu(cmd.force_disable_channels_bitmap)); in iwl_mvm_lari_cfg()
1283 0, cmd_size, &cmd); in iwl_mvm_lari_cfg()